From: Draft genome sequence of ‘Treponema phagedenis’ strain V1, isolated from bovine digital dermatitis
Code | Value | %age | Description |
---|---|---|---|
J | 152 | 4.8 | Translation, ribosomal structure and biogenesis |
A | 0 | 0.0 | RNA processing and modification |
K | 132 | 4.2 | Transcription |
L | 263 | 8.3 | Replication, recombination and repair |
B | 0 | 0.0 | Chromatin structure and dynamics |
D | 33 | 1.0 | Cell cycle control, Cell division, chromosome partitioning |
V | 74 | 2.3 | Defense mechanisms |
T | 139 | 4.4 | Signal transduction mechanisms |
M | 123 | 3.9 | Cell wall/membrane biogenesis |
N | 102 | 3.2 | Cell motility |
U | 41 | 1.3 | Intracellular trafficking and secretion |
O | 85 | 2.3 | Posttranslational modification, protein turnover, chaperones |
C | 114 | 3.6 | Energy production and conversion |
G | 223 | 7.0 | Carbohydrate transport and metabolism |
E | 156 | 4.9 | Amino acid transport and metabolism |
F | 57 | 1.8 | Nucleotide transport and metabolism |
H | 57 | 1.8 | Coenzyme transport and metabolism |
I | 41 | 1.3 | Lipid transport and metabolism |
P | 119 | 3.7 | Inorganic ion transport and metabolism |
Q | 15 | 0.5 | Secondary metabolites biosynthesis, transport and catabolism |
R | 313 | 9.8 | General function prediction only |
S | 170 | 5.4 | Function unknown |
- | 1115 | 35.2 | Not in COGs |
